jQuery UI 早在數年前就已問世,也是我們非常常見的 jQuery 相關應用之一,這次我們將用簡單的篇幅介紹一些其中常見的元件,包含 Datepicker...
相信許多網頁工程師都聽過 twitter bootstrap 的名號,甚至網路上有許多人說不要再用 bootstrap 作網站了,因為他們看膩了! 這到底是什麼...
這次來討論一個已經很久但可能有些人還沒掌握、理解的觀念: event delegate。 有些人或許不明白什麼是 delegate,其實概念上他是很簡單的。...
平常寫些複雜的論述寫久了,這次來寫點小工具的介紹。:) 平常我們讀取 JavaScript ,大家都不陌生的一定是滿滿的 script tag , 但是當我們...
本篇的重點在於說明 extjs 作為 web 應用程式前端的 framework,如何與目前常用的 full stack framework 進行整合,在此將以...
Sencha Architect,基於 extjs 的可視化開發工具,如果你目前主要的前端開發框架選擇的是 extjs,那你就不能錯過,Sencha Archi...
兩篇對 extjs 的基本介紹後,總算要進入主菜了,也就是在 extjs 中的 MVC 架構,物件導向的觀念,在網路上或書上都可以找到相關資料,用不用的好就是一...
在使用類似 extjs 這樣的 framework 時,一定會被他的方便性還有物件化所吸引,但是如果你對 javascript 的一些基礎或是進階技巧不了解,可...
extjs 算是筆者最早接觸的 javascript framework,在本身對程式開發還是新生兒的年紀,extjs 的出現著實讓我眼睛一亮,打從 extjs...
自己以前也是曾經開發過 php 開發者,透過比較回憶,以及自己的學習歷程,甚至找網路上的文章,寫下這篇文章,希望對於之後想要轉換語言的人,有個具體的方向。 &l...
程式開發是有領域的差異,還有不同專業的分工,所以前端工程師大部分專注於前端 / 瀏覽器端 JavaScript 開發上。 Node.js 讓前端開發者可以有更多...
介紹Appcelerator於今年初發表的一套MVC框架-Alloy。它能讓Titanium App開發更有效率,程式碼更易於維護。本文介紹Model和Cont...
介紹Appcelerator於今年初發表的一套MVC框架-Alloy。它能讓Titanium App開發更有效率,程式碼更易於維護。本文介紹View的部分,Mo...
簡單介紹跨平台App開發框架的類型與適用的情境。 為什麼會有App跨平台框架 2008年夏天,Apple iPhone 3G上的App Store發佈之後,軟體...
今天先來介紹一下Promise,然後再看看未來在Flow Control相關領域的發展狀況或可能性 Promise 其實Promise可能還有幾種不同的名稱,包...
基本上Flow Control並不是很困難的概念,加上伺服器端Javascript越來越多人使用,為了解決非同步時的Flow Control問題,許多Libra...
非同步執行(例如DOM事件、AJAX等)無論在瀏覽器或是伺服器端,都很常見。使用他可以帶來一些效能上的優勢,也可以解決許多問題,但是同時也會引發一些問題。 比較...
在網頁中內嵌 JavaScript 以外的程式碼,要如何做到呢?本文將以開放源碼 BiwaScheme 為例,利用現有的 Scheme Interpreter...
JavaScript 從製作動態網頁效果的輔助角色,已經扶搖直上成為程式語言發展史中閃亮耀眼的一顆星,且持續還在發光發熱。學習 JavaScript 不僅是趨勢...
JavaScript 從製作動態網頁效果的輔助角色,已經扶搖直上成為程式語言發展史中閃亮耀眼的一顆星,且持續還在發光發熱。學習 JavaScript 不僅是趨勢...
初次使用 JavaScript 開發 Windows Store App 時,最苦惱應該是微軟為了維持與 C# 、 VB 、 C++ 開發 Windows St...
在使用 JavaScript 開發 Windows Store App 的過程中,舉凡非同步動作,例如 IO 、 AJAX , Windows Library...
那些年,我們一起讓瀏覽器當掉的日子 昨天提到了 Worker 就像是主從式架構一樣,有要求才有產出,而前後端的任務切割,就是在將商業邏輯與頁面呈現區隔開來。但隨...
各位「網路工作者」大家好! Web Worker 是由 W3C 以及 WHATWG 共同制定出來的API,讓 javascript 可以獨立在背景執行而不會影響...
最近幾年javascript 實在是一門進步神速的語言,從基本瀏覽器腳本語言,到HTML5 使用canvas、video、websocket、worker等,甚...
<span style="font-family: 微軟正黑體;"> 單元測試在軟體開發流程中是很重要的一環,它能<spa...
簡單的回顧一下,我們在上篇聊到Responsive Images的標準時有提到,目前有兩種主要的實作方式正在被討論著,分別是在img標籤上新增一個srcset屬...
Html5 Web Worker API 已推出幾年,最近半年來有多次在國外社群被討論到,不論是穩定度還是安全性,加上最近一年mobile web開發盛行,因此...
我相信應該不會有太多人反對,使用者閱讀網路與使用網路應用的方式,有很大一部分已經開始從桌面轉移到他們手上那小小的螢幕上了,不論是手機還是平版,或是手持遊戲機終...
iSmartCover 如同其名一樣, 讓 element 能以著名的 iPad accessory - SmartCover 捲動方式來做切換. 如同 iC...